Key Matchup Factors: Which tactical interaction should decide the betting range?
RCD Espanyol are expected to start from a 4-2-3-1 shape, while Sevilla FC are projected in a 4-2-3-1. Espanyol can be direct when the first press is beaten, using Dolan and Roberto Fernández to attack space rather than sustaining long possessions. That route is most dangerous if Sevilla’s full-backs advance simultaneously.
Sevilla’s midfield has enough ball security to move Espanyol’s double pivot laterally and create access for the front three. Their downside is that they have conceded in several recent matches, so a pure control-based favorite profile would be too strong a description.
The price question is whether Sevilla’s stronger early results travel. Espanyol’s home environment raises the draw probability, but the visitors have more ways to progress through midfield and a recent head-to-head edge without being priced as an obvious favorite. Possession is only useful if it becomes repeatable entries, clean shots or set-piece pressure; harmless circulation by itself does not justify the side or total.
For RCD Espanyol and Sevilla FC, the first goal is the biggest game-state pivot. A lead can let the better defensive structure protect central space, while an early deficit can force more aggressive full-back or wing-back positions and raise transition exposure. That is why the selected market requires a price cushion rather than certainty about one script.
